Heterocycles are the largest family of organic compounds due to their wide applications as therapeutic agents, synthetic intermediates, scaffolds, building blocks or fine chemicals. Heterocyclic compounds have been used in material science, biotechnology, pharmaceutical, and agrochemical industries. In the past few years, the use of transition metal complexes, especially palladium, as heterogeneous catalysts has become a trend for synthesising various organic compounds. Pd-catalyzed reactions have been proven to be effective for synthesising a variety of heterocyclic compounds, which are a popular class of molecules in the chemical study. Hence, in this review, we have discussed the palladium-catalyzed synthesis of various heterocyclic compounds, i.e., furan, indole, quinoline, coumarin, and some other heterocycle derivatives.
